Grandview Heights is a walkable suburb of Columbus known for its community atmosphere and historic charm. The small city features top-rated schools within the Grandview Heights City School District, where students often walk to class. Residential streets are lined with older homes from the early to mid-1900s, including Dutch Colonials, bungalows and American Foursquares, alongside contemporary condos and townhouses. Grandview Heights is less than 5 miles from downtown Columbus, making it an easy commute. The historic Bank Block on Grandview Avenue offers various things to do, such as dining at The Avenue Steak Tavern, watching movies at Grandview Theater and Drafthouse and enjoying coffee at Stauf’s Coffee Roasters. Parks like Wyman Woods Park and C. Ray Buck Sports Park provide ample green space for outdoor activities. The community hosts several events, including the Grandview Heights Farmers’ Market and the annual Tour de Grandview bike race. Despite its higher home prices compared to most of Columbus, Grandview Heights remains a popular choice for young professionals and families seeking a close-knit community.
